community.crypto.openssl_signature – Sign data with openssl
Note
This plugin is part of the community.crypto collection (version 1.9.6).
You might already have this collection installed if you are using the ansible package. It is not included in ansible-core. To check whether it is installed, run ansible-galaxy collection list.
To install it, use: ansible-galaxy collection install community.crypto.
To use it in a playbook, specify: community.crypto.openssl_signature.
New in version 1.1.0: of community.crypto
Synopsis
- This module allows one to sign data using a private key.
 - The module can use the cryptography Python library, or the pyOpenSSL Python library. By default, it tries to detect which one is available. This can be overridden with the select_crypto_backend option. Please note that the PyOpenSSL backend was deprecated in Ansible 2.9 and will be removed in community.crypto 2.0.0.
 
Requirements
The below requirements are needed on the host that executes this module.
- Either cryptography >= 1.4 (some key types require newer versions)
 - Or pyOpenSSL >= 0.11 (Ed25519 and Ed448 keys are not supported with this backend)
 
Parameters
| Parameter | Choices/Defaults | Comments | 
|---|---|---|
| path
        
        path / required
         | 
      
        
        The file to sign.
        
       
        This file will only be read and not modified.
         | 
     |
| privatekey_content
        
        string
         | 
      
        
        The content of the private key to use when signing the certificate signing request.
        
       
        Either privatekey_path or privatekey_content must be specified, but not both.
         | 
     |
| privatekey_passphrase
        
        string
         | 
      
        
        The passphrase for the private key.
        
       
        This is required if the private key is password protected.
         | 
     |
| privatekey_path
        
        path
         | 
      
        
        The path to the private key to use when signing.
        
       
        Either privatekey_path or privatekey_content must be specified, but not both.
         | 
     |
| select_crypto_backend
        
        string
         | 
      
       
  | 
      
        
        Determines which crypto backend to use.
        
       
        The default choice is  
       auto, which tries to use cryptography if available, and falls back to pyopenssl.
       
        If set to  
       pyopenssl, will try to use the pyOpenSSL library.
       
        If set to  cryptography, will try to use the cryptography library.
        | 
     
Notes
Note
- When using the 
cryptographybackend, the following key types require at least the followingcryptographyversion: RSA keys:cryptography>= 1.4 DSA and ECDSA keys:cryptography>= 1.5 ed448 and ed25519 keys:cryptography>= 2.6

Examples
- name: Sign example file
  community.crypto.openssl_signature:
    privatekey_path: private.key
    path: /tmp/example_file
  register: sig
- name: Verify signature of example file
  community.crypto.openssl_signature_info:
    certificate_path: cert.pem
    path: /tmp/example_file
    signature: "{{ sig.signature }}"
  register: verify
- name: Make sure the signature is valid
  assert:
    that:
      - verify.valid
  Return Values
Common return values are documented here, the following are the fields unique to this module:
| Key | Returned | Description | 
|---|---|---|
| signature
        
        string
         | 
      success | 
        
        Base64 encoded signature.
          |
